Define heap tree
WebOct 21, 2024 · Binary Search Tree; Heap; Hashing; Graph; Advanced Data Structure; Matrix; Strings; All Data Structures; Algorithms. Analysis of Algorithms. Design and Analysis of Algorithms; ... The phrase tag is used to define the keyboard input. The text enclosed by tag is typically displayed in the browser’s default monospace font. In this article ... Webheap: [noun] a collection of things thrown one on another : pile.
Define heap tree
Did you know?
In computer science, a heap is a specialized tree-based data structure which is essentially an almost complete tree that satisfies the heap property: in a max heap, for any given node C, if P is a parent node of C, then the key (the value) of P is greater than or equal to the key of C. In a min heap, the key of P is less than or equal to the key of C. The node at the "top" of the heap (with no paren… WebBST Basic Operations. The basic operations that can be performed on a binary search tree data structure, are the following −. Insert − Inserts an element in a tree/create a tree. Search − Searches an element in a tree. Preorder Traversal − Traverses a tree in a pre-order manner. Inorder Traversal − Traverses a tree in an in-order manner.
WebQuestion: Given an integer array data: [20, 17, 32, 25, 44, 18]:a) Define a max heap tree.b) Draw a max-heap of this array. [You should add the elements to the min-heap byconsidering the elements of this array starting from 20, then 17,.... Till 18]. Show all thesteps.c) Delete an element from the heap and redraw the heap. WebMar 21, 2024 · A Heap is a special Tree-based data structure in which the tree is a complete binary tree. Heap Data Structure Operations of Heap Data Structure: Heapify: a process of creating a heap from an array. …
WebAug 3, 2024 · A Min Heap Binary Tree is a Binary Tree where the root node has the minimum key in the tree. The above definition holds true for all sub-trees in the tree. This is called the Min Heap property. Almost every … WebMar 17, 2024 · Answer: A heap is a hierarchical, tree-based data structure. A heap is a complete binary tree. Heaps are of two types i.e. Max heap in which the root node is the largest among all the nodes; Min heap in which the root node is the smallest or minimum among all the keys.
WebOct 8, 2024 · The Heap is a Complete Binary Tree. Let’s introduce some definitions to understand what the Complete Binary Tree is. A node is at …
WebFeb 25, 2024 · Thus, heap-insert uses < as the value to insert. Regarding list->heap, it should be recursive to insert the elements in the list one by one (see the answer to the linked question). With this definition (swapping the order of arguments) it gives. > (list->heap ' (3 1 5 9 8 2 7 4 6) <) ' ( (3 1 5 9 8 2 7 4 6) () ()) as this is simply. aquaman vs hulk superhero databaseWebSep 7, 2024 · Overview. Heap is a special case of balanced binary tree data structure where the root-node key is compared with its children and arranged accordingly. Min-Heap − Where the value of the root node is less than or equal to either of its children. Max-Heap − Where the value of the root node is greater than or equal to either of its children. aquaman vs black manta part 2WebApr 6, 2024 · A Binary Heap is a complete Binary Tree which is used to store data efficiently to get the max or min element based on its structure. A Binary Heap is either Min Heap or Max Heap. In a Min … aquaman vs black adamWebA heap is a complete binary tree structure where each element satisfies a heap property. In a complete binary tree, all levels are full except the last level, i.e., nodes in all levels … baie bateauWebSep 7, 2024 · Heaps are a special kind of tree data structure that follow the under-given conditions: The given tree should be a complete binary tree. It should satisfy the heap … baie comeau drakkar alumniWebHeap data structure is a tree-based structure where the tree is a balanced binary tree in which the root node is compared with its children. The heap function is of two types; they are min-heap and max-heap. In min-heap, the parent node’s value must be less than or equal to both of its child nodes; let’s see with the format as below it ... baie-comeau drakkarWebMar 1, 2015 · A heap is an implementation of the priority queue abstract data type. At the basic level, a priority queue (and thus a heap) is just a bag where you put things, and … aquaman vs battle wiki